The new adventure playground is looking great and it is almost ready for the official opening by The Worshipful the Mayor and Mayoress of the Borough of Amber Valley, Councillor Trevor Ainsworth and Mrs Jennifer Ainsworth on Monday 21st March 2016. The outdoor play area is situated near to the Woodland Walk and Sculpture Trail and will provide more facilities for older children visiting Crich Tramway Village.

Jan Barratt, Learning and Participation Manager said: “We have planned the new play area carefully to help encourage active play and team participation, which will complement our learning and trail activities for children”.

Simon Burke from Wicksteed Playgrounds said: “Wicksteeds are very pleased to be able to assist and work with the Crich Tramway Village in improving their outdoor play area – the equipment has been carefully selected to offer a wide and varied range of new play opportunities for all ages of visitors to the Village.”
